The short answer is, yes you should be fine with an '0X 200k mile crv or rav4 if youre not putting on a lot of miles. Maybe a Honda Element would be good too. The long answer is that you might be even better off with something older, cooler and generally stock that will appreciate in value. The obvious vehicles for this strategy are more sporty/smaller than the a crv/rav4 (think Acura integras, Honda preludes, Toyota Supras, Nissan 240sx) but maybe you could do OK with something like an old Jeep, a Suzuki Samurai, a VW Bus, Civic wagon, something like that. It would obviously take more effort and probably maintenance $, but you could come out ahead in the long run because your vehicle should gain value.
